Webpadding controls the amount of padding applied to the input. It can be either a string {‘valid’, ‘same’} or an int / a tuple of ints giving the amount of implicit padding applied on both sides. dilation controls the spacing between the kernel points; also known as the à trous algorithm. WebIf you use a kernel size of 3, stride of 3, and no padding then the last dimension will be reduced down to floor (x.size (2) / 3) where x is the input tensor to the max-pooling layer. If the input isn't a multiple of 3 then the values at the end of x feature map will be ignored (AKA a kernel/window alignment issue). Web2 days ago · nn.Conv1d简单理解. 1. 官方文档的定义.
